What Is a Fire Blanket and How Does It Help Extinguish Fire?
Before looking for where to buy a fire blanket, it is helpful to first understand what fire blankets are made of and why they can help control fire.
Most home fire blankets are made from oxidized fiber. In addition to the flexibility and softness of ordinary fibers, oxidized fiber also offers high-temperature resistance and corrosion resistance, making it suitable for fire-resistant and thermal insulation products.
A fire blanket uses these material properties and non-woven fabric technology to form a blanket that can help block smoke and air. By cutting off oxygen, it helps smother the fire.
However, electric vehicle fires are a much more complex challenge.
The battery pack under an electric vehicle is made up of thousands of lithium battery cells connected into battery modules. If even one battery cell deforms, short-circuits, and catches fire, it may gradually affect nearby cells, causing them to burn as well. This chain reaction is known as thermal runaway. The reaction may continue until all affected battery cells have finished reacting, which is why electric vehicle fires are difficult to extinguish immediately with water.

When an electric vehicle catches fire, the core temperature may reach nearly 1,200°C, while the vehicle surface temperature may approach 1,000°C. For this reason, most vehicle fire blankets are made with fiberglass material and silicone coating, allowing them to withstand higher temperatures.
When used on a burning vehicle, a vehicle fire blanket can help reduce the spread of toxic gases, isolate oxygen, and slow the fire through a smothering effect.

Differences Between Home Fire Blankets and Vehicle Fire Blankets
Fire blankets can generally be divided into two major types: home fire blankets and vehicle fire blankets.
Home fire blankets are widely used and are considered essential emergency supplies for households. They are suitable for common home fire risks, such as small flammable items or cooking oil fires.
In recent years, as electric vehicles have grown rapidly around the world, many countries have invested in expanding EV charging infrastructure. As a result, electric vehicle fire blankets have also received increasing attention.
When charging stations operate, high-current charging may generate heat, which can become one of the causes of electric vehicle fires. In addition, many parking lots are located in basements or indoor spaces, where smoke removal and firefighting are more difficult once a fire occurs. For this reason, Taiwan’s National Fire Agency also recommends that these locations prepare electric vehicle fire blankets to help prevent fire spread.
